🚨 New paper 🚨 Sexually explicit deepfakes 🤖 hurt politicians on almost all fronts... This is the case ***even*** when people realized the image wasn't real 🤯, and effects are stronger for male 👨 than female 👩 candidates Link to preprint: tinyurl.com/pnnkhfks

What about debriefings in Misinformation Research? ✅ Only specific debriefings reduce belief in false info ⚠️ Both slightly reduce belief in true info 🧠 Only specific boosts perceived learning 🟢 Only general reduces manipulation & frustration 🔍 Both increase transparency osf.io/preprints/ps...

A car attack in Munich just days before the election-was it a game-changer? Politico speculated it could boost the AfD, but the results tell a different story. Our research on the Utrecht attack shows why voters often rally around incumbents instead: www.cambridge.org/core/journal...

Prominence over proximity? Terror attacks’ impact on party preferences | European Political Science Review | Cambridge Core
